Output 0521fb3905bd2fc548c3ecfe7f18bd0fe6bfcfd57c99c878eae20e698faa8e42:1

value
8246000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ac6ed65c09445ff805365761016720cff652b31 OP_EQUAL
address
9tsrY6Dhchx4zTDP9NrCVszshoYmJRHT3S
transaction
0521fb3905bd2fc548c3ecfe7f18bd0fe6bfcfd57c99c878eae20e698faa8e42